In Cambodia, about 75% of medical costs are paid by patients themselves. Only about 30% of Cambodians can use public healthcare. This shows why expats need to understand the local healthcare system well.
Private health insurance is a good idea for expats in Cambodia. It helps you get better care, faster treatment, and covers most medical costs. Vaccinations and Preventative Care
Living in Cambodia as an expat means you need to stay healthy. Health insurance can help with costs, but you also need to take care of yourself. Doctors in Phnom Penh can tell you about shots and how to stay safe.
Getting shots for hepatitis A and typhoid is key. Also, protect yourself from bugs that carry diseases like Dengue and Zika. Use bug spray with DEET or Picaridin to keep bugs away.
Other ways to stay safe include:
- Wear clothes that cover your skin to avoid bug bites
- Stay away from fresh water to avoid Schistosomiasis
- Get a rabies shot if you’re at risk

Emergency Medical Services
As an expat in Cambodia, knowing emergency services is key. If you need help, call 119. There are many hospitals that welcome expats, like Calmette Hospital and Khema Hospital.
Some popular hospitals for expats include:
- Calmette Hospital
- Khema Hospital
- Royal Phnom Penh Hospital
- Sunrise Japan Hospital
These places offer many services, like emergency care and special treatments. Cambodia also has a growing medical tourism. Many hospitals have services for international patients.
